Leading Edge Attachments Inc.’s high-cap multi-ripper bucket has been shown to replace hammers, blasting and rock trenchers. The HCMRB utilizes the “SHARC” (SHanks on an ARC) technology, meaning that the bucket functions similarly to that of a trencher except it uses the hydraulic excavator rolling action to rip, always providing the maximum breakout force, applied sequentially to each tooth.
